CTVET releases May/June Certificate II exam results

The Commission for Technical and Vocational Education and Training (CTVET) has released the 2022 May/June Certificate II core and elective, access, technician, advanced and diploma examinations results.

It has, therefore, asked to access their results online via https:ctvet.gov.gh/results with their index Numbers and Unique Reference Numbers.

In all, a total number of 29,616 Candidates from 175 public and private technical institutes wrote the examination at the 120 centres throughout the country.

Candidates

The number of candidates represents 21,835 males and 7,781 females giving a percentage of 73.7 males and 26.3 female respectively.

A statement issued by CTVET said candidates for the access programme should contact their respective institutions for their results.


“Meanwhile, the results of some candidates have been withheld pending investigations due to their involvement in varied forms of examination irregularities.
“The Certificate II Examination consists of two parts, the core subjects and the elective components. The Core subject is made up of English Language, Mathematics, Integrated Science Social Studies and Entrepreneurship. The Elective Component comprises the Trade Area Programmes,” it said.
